Grilled Lobster Tails

Grilled Lobster Tails

Description

This recipe takes the intimidation out of cooking lobster and turns it into a celebration. The tails get a smoky paprika-citrus marinade, then kissed by the grill until tender and juicy. Served with garlic-lime butter and charred lemons, it’s a dish that feels indulgent yet comes together in just 25 minutes.


Ingredients

Scale

For Lobster & Marinade:

  • 4 (10 oz) lobster tails (thawed)

  • 1 cup olive oil

  • 2 tbsp lemon juice

  • Zest of 1 lime

  • 2 tsp smoked paprika

  • 2 tsp kosher salt

  • ¼ tsp garlic powder

  • ¼ tsp white pepper (or black)

  • ¼ tsp cayenne pepper

For Garlic-Lime Butter:

  • ½ cup unsalted butter, melted

  • 2 garlic cloves, minced

  • 1 tbsp lime juice

  • Pinch of sea salt

Optional Garnish: fresh parsley, charred lemon halves


Instructions

  1. Preheat Grill – Medium-high heat (400–450°F).

  2. Make Marinade – Whisk oil, lemon juice, lime zest, paprika, salt, garlic powder, pepper, and cayenne.

  3. Prep Lobster – Cut shells lengthwise with shears, loosen meat, and rest it on top for “butterfly” style. Pat dry.

  4. Marinate – Brush lobster generously; let sit 5 mins.

  5. Grill – Shell-side down, lid closed, 5–6 mins. Flip meat-side down, grill 3–4 mins until opaque and firm (140–145°F). Grill lemon halves at the same time.

  6. Butter Sauce – Melt butter, stir in garlic, lime juice, and salt. Keep warm.

  7. Serve – Plate lobster, drizzle with butter, garnish with parsley, and squeeze over charred lemon.
